Abstract

The development and implementation of the latest information technologies for contact tracking in the context of the COVID-19 pandemic is an extremely important and urgent task, which is directly related to the possible adjustment and mitigation of quarantine restrictions without increasing the risks and threats of infection. In this article, we analyze, research, and substantiate various information technologies (such as Bluetooth, Wi-Fi, GPS, etc.) in contact tracking tools to prevent the spread of infectious diseases. We explore various aspects such as centralization; the need to use a central server (data warehouse); used cryptographic protection algorithms; acceptable actions when establishing contact, etc. The research results make it possible to formulate practical recommendations on the choice of information technologies for building global contact tracing systems.
